Transaction 785fc81c27110552d2433fbb6f6d3959edf62dc49f1528c1d549fb1916faabf0
1 Input
1 Output
-
785fc81c27110552d2433fbb6f6d3959edf62dc49f1528c1d549fb1916faabf0:0
- value
- 314613
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d370ea52834184263ac59a9b3e43f08f5371ad1
- address
- bc1qr5msaffgxsvyycavtx5m8eplpr6nwxk3h99c7n